Understanding the Exchange Rate: 1 ETH to USDT

When it comes to cryptocurrencies, the exchange rate between different digital assets is a crucial factor that affects trading decisions. One of the most popular pairs to consider is 1 ETH to USDT. In this article, we will delve into the details of this exchange rate, exploring its significance, factors influencing it, and how it impacts the crypto market.

What is 1 ETH to USDT?

1 ETH to USDT refers to the exchange rate between one Ethereum (ETH) and one Tether (USDT). Ethereum is a decentralized platform that enables the creation of smart contracts and decentralized applications (DApps). Tether, on the other hand, is a stablecoin designed to maintain a stable value by being backed by fiat currencies, primarily the US dollar.

Understanding the exchange rate between ETH and USDT is essential for traders and investors who want to make informed decisions about their cryptocurrency investments. The rate determines how much USDT you can obtain for a certain amount of ETH, or vice versa.

Significance of the Exchange Rate

The exchange rate between 1 ETH to USDT plays a vital role in the crypto market for several reasons:

  • Market Value: The exchange rate reflects the current market value of ETH in terms of USDT. It helps traders and investors gauge the worth of their ETH holdings.

  • Trading Decisions: The exchange rate influences trading decisions, as it determines the potential profit or loss when buying or selling ETH for USDT.

  • Market Sentiment: The exchange rate can indicate market sentiment towards ETH and USDT. A rising exchange rate may suggest positive sentiment, while a falling rate may indicate negative sentiment.

Factors Influencing the Exchange Rate

Several factors can influence the exchange rate between 1 ETH to USDT:

  • Market Supply and Demand: The supply and demand dynamics of ETH and USDT in the market can significantly impact the exchange rate. If there is high demand for ETH and limited supply, the rate may increase.

  • Market Sentiment: As mentioned earlier, market sentiment towards ETH and USDT can influence the exchange rate. Positive news or developments can lead to an increase in the rate, while negative news can cause it to fall.

  • Regulatory Changes: Changes in regulations affecting cryptocurrencies can impact the exchange rate. For example, if a country announces strict regulations on crypto exchanges, it may lead to a decrease in the exchange rate.

  • Market Trends: Overall market trends, such as the rise or fall of the crypto market, can also influence the exchange rate between 1 ETH to USDT.

Impact on the Crypto Market

The exchange rate between 1 ETH to USDT has a significant impact on the crypto market:

  • ETH Price Fluctuations: The exchange rate affects the price of ETH in the market. A higher exchange rate means ETH is more valuable, while a lower rate indicates a decrease in its value.

  • USDT Market Stability: As a stablecoin, USDT’s value is tied to the US dollar. The exchange rate between ETH and USDT can affect the stability of the USDT market.

  • Market Confidence: The exchange rate can influence market confidence in the crypto market. A stable exchange rate can boost confidence, while a volatile rate may lead to uncertainty.
